When To Replace Windows

Replacing your current windows with new energy-efficient ones can substantially enhance your home's noise reduction, appearance, value, comfort, and insulation. Clear indicators it's time to invest in new windows include:

  • Windows that are hard to open, close, or lock properly due to age and wear.
  • Drafts and cold air coming in from old, loose-fitting windows.
  • Condensation issues, fogging between window panes, or rotting window frames letting in moisture.
  • A chilly house and high energy bills due to poor insulation.
  • Inefficient and outdated window styles that reduce your house's curb appeal.

How To Choose a Window Company

Hiring an experienced window installation company helps ensure a great experience and excellent results. Below, we outline the main criteria for selecting a qualified window installer.

Experience

Look for reputable local companies with a long track record of experience successfully installing all types of windows. These providers are more likely to have a deep knowledge of Monclova's climate and local homeowner needs. Ask for references from recent clients to verify quality and experience.

Certifications

Look for installers that are backed by leading window manufacturers and accredited by top industry associations, including the Fenestration and Glazing Industry Alliance, formerly known as the AAMA. Proper certification shows that a provider has received suitable training in installation best practices. Ensure installers are employees, not subcontractors, and verify that the technicians assigned to your job have the right certifications.

Reputation

Read through online reviews, check the Better Business Bureau (BBB), and request local references. Review customer feedback to verify that the company consistently provides quality work and good customer service. Avoid contractors that have complaints of shoddy work or unfinished jobs.

Process

The right company will take time to provide you with a detailed project plan, timeline, expectations, and reviews of all material and installation options. Beware of unclear quotes or timelines that lack clear and specific information. Look for ongoing communication throughout the process to avoid surprises once the project gets underway.

Warranties

Look into window installers that provide installation guarantees on labor and materials. This indicates confidence in their work. Target companies that offer unlimited lifetime warranties that can pass to new homeowners.

Materials

Confirm that your window company offers windows built for longevity as well as leading energy-efficient window bands that fall within your budget. Research choices with enhanced UV protection, good energy ratings, and design flexibility. Verify that the materials have their own manufacturer warranties.

You can save money on window installation by going with a cheaper option like single-hung windows with vinyl frames. These come at a lower cost compared to more expensive windows like double-hung, fiberglass, or wood windows.

The length of the window installation process varies based on a variety of factors, including the number of windows to be installed, the size and type of windows being installed, and the complexity of the job. On average, window installation can take anywhere from one day up to a few days, with each window taking about 30 minutes to install.
